DGP sanctions welfare relief of Rs.4.50 lakh for 20 retired police personnel

Srinagar,Feb 24 : Director General of Police Dilbag Singh today sanctioned Rs 4.50 lakh welfare relief in favour of 20 retired police personnel.


According to a statement issued to KNS, Jammu and Kashmir police is continuously focusing on the welfare of its serving and retired personnel and their families. Different schemes have been introduced under the umbrella of Central Police Welfare Fund to help the police personnel who are in need of financial assistance for self-treatment or treatment of dependents, self-marriage or marriage/ higher education of their children and some religious obligations. These schemes are reviewed from time to time to make them more employee friendly.

A statement issued to reads, As a part of this endeavour, the amount has been sanctioned out of Retired Policemen Welfare Fund.
“ As per the PHQ order No. 782 of 2020 dated 24.02.2020 welfare relief of Rs.4,50,000/- has been sanctioned in favour of 20 retired police personnel.

Welfare relief has been sanctioned for the retired police personnel to meet the expenses like self-treatment, treatment of spouse, children and marriage of wards.
 Police Headquarters has been sanctioning scholarships, rewards, welfare loan / relief for police personnel, wards of martyred and serving Police personnel under different schemes to boost their morale,”  statement reads.
